#0FA377 Color
#0FA377 is rgb(15, 163, 119) in RGB, hsl(162, 83%, 35%) in HSL, and about cmyk(91%, 0%, 27%, 36%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Green (Munsell) (#00A877),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 3.56.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#0FA377 Channel Values
How #0FA377 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 15 · G 163 · B 119 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 162° · S 83% · L 35%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 162° · S 91% · V 64%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 91% · M 0% · Y 27% · K 36%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 3.22:1 vs white · 6.53: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#0FA377 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#0FA377 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#0FA377?
#0FA377 is a dark green — rgb(15, 163, 119) in RGB and hsl(162, 83%, 35%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Green (Munsell) (#00A877),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 3.56.
What is the RGB value of #0FA377?
#0FA377 is rgb(15, 163, 119) — red 15, green 163, and blue 119 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#0FA377?
#0FA377 converts to approximately cmyk(91%, 0%, 27%, 36%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#0FA377 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#0FA377 scores 3.22:1 against white and 6.53: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#0FA377 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#0FA377 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is mediumseagreen (#3CB371) at a CIE76 distance of 12.65, which is visibly different.
